This week, in honor of Lady Gaga’s sold-out Monster Ball tour – which re-launched in Montreal on June 28 – we’ve been following pop’s wackiest princess herself, as well as opening acts Semi Precious Weapons and Lady Starlight. Check ’em out:

  • Lady Gaga
    @ladygaga

    Why You Should Follow: This week, Lady Gaga became the first person to reach the 10 million fan mark on Facebook, beating out President Barack Obama. She’s got him topped on Twitter as well, with 4,826,852 followers (compared to his measly 4,496,041). Her tweets offer the tiniest of glimpses into her world of glitter and vinyl nun costumes. She writes about flipping off photographers at a Mets game (“I guess I’m just a Bronx cheer kind of girl”), performing at Elton John’s AIDS benefit (“Eltonball! Dead bodies in trees, wheelchairs and tiaras. You sure know the way to a girls heart”), killing time in between U.K. shows (“In a Pub in England, ruining bar napkins with lyrics and memories. Dreams are never weak like we are, drunk or sober”), and practicing her outrageous dance numbers (“Rehearsal till we bleed. Sweat, passion, + knee pads”). Above all else, she uses her Twitter page to communicate with those who are most important to her — her fans, or “little Monsters.” She often signs her posts “X Mother Monster” and sometimes sends tweets of encouragement to followers who are feeling lost or insecure.

    Best Tweet of the Week: “Happy 4th of July little monsters! I can smell you from backstage. Lipstick, whiskey, and the rat pack. F*ck I love AC. X Mother Monster”

  • Semi Precious Weapons
    @preciousweapons

    Why You Should Follow: Just like their friend and mentor Lady Gaga, this New York City-based glam rock quartet is all about onstage theatrics — and interacting with their fans. To celebrate the release of their major label debut, You Love You, which dropped June 29, they’ve been giving away two free tickets to each of the stops on the Monster Ball tour through a contest called “Semi Precious Street Corner.” Every day they’re performing, they’ll Tweet a street corner, then give fans an hour to show up and try to claim the tickets. The band — including fiery frontman Justin Tranter — will be there in person to give the tickets to whoever can answer the most Semi Precious Weapons trivia questions correctly (or do the most creative striptease, as the case may be). The band also entertain fans with Twitpics of afterparties and “hotel shower slumber parties”.)

    Best Tweet of the Week: “NYC! Yes to win 2 tickets to the Monster Ball tonight meet us in Times Square! 4pm, find a piano, that’s where we’ll be.”

  • Lady Starlight
    @ladystarlightny

    Why You Should Follow:This Lower East Side nightlife queen, burlesque star, and DJ was one of Lady Gaga’s close friends and collaborators long before “Just Dance” ever hit the airwaves. She opened for Gaga and Semi Precious Weapons during the first of three shows at New York City’s Madison Square Garden this past Tuesday, then announced that she’d be spinning beats during the rest of the North American Monster Ball tour dates. Lady Gaga recently posted this Twitpic of herself, Lady Starlight, Justin Tranter, and makeup artist Darian Darling, calling them “the golden girls of rock ‘n’ roll.” Lady Starlight fills her days and nights with parties, heavy metal, and leather hot pants. She uses her Twitter to link to her blog, Lady Starlight’s Rock ‘n’ Roll High School, which features posts about her style icons (Thin Lizzy and Metallica, among others) and all of the obscure music and rock mags she cherishes.
